Transaction 254dc3151e6918475d997b8516ca10545fdcf6373127013aefede6f6c6523683

1 Input
2 Outputs
  • 254dc3151e6918475d997b8516ca10545fdcf6373127013aefede6f6c6523683:0
  • value  131798467
    address  1FWQiwK27EnGXb6BiBMRLJvunJQZZPMcGd
  • 254dc3151e6918475d997b8516ca10545fdcf6373127013aefede6f6c6523683:1
  • value  7940000
    address  3DY11eJbB1Jon47Sx9HpUs2cB7fnxJbjb9